Please join chapter member, Jim Doman, on April 6 at 9:30 am at the Monocacy Battlefield Visitor Center for a hike around the battlefield. Due to the battlefield being crisscrossed by I-270 and the Monocacy River the hike will be done in three segments of varying length for a total distance of just over 7 miles. There will be short drives to access the different segments. Pilgrims will be provided a driving map at the start. The terrain is relatively flat and easy to walk. Jim will lead the hike on the Junction trail, Best Farm trail, Worthington Ford trail, Brooks Hill trail, Gambrill Mill trail, and Upper Gambrill Mill trail.
